VTutor:生成AIを用いたアニメーション教材エージェントのためのオープンソースSDK(VTutor: An Open-Source SDK for Generative AI-Powered Animated Pedagogical Agents with Multi-Media Output)

田中専務

拓海さん、お忙しいところ失礼します。最近、部下から『アニメーションする先生みたいなAIを入れたい』と提案がありまして、正直なところ費用対効果が気になります。VTutorという論文があると聞きましたが、要するにどんなものなんでしょうか。

AIメンター拓海

素晴らしい着眼点ですね!VTutorは、生成AI(Generative AI)を使って、話す・表情を変える・口の動きと同期するアニメーション教材エージェントを簡単に作れるオープンソースのSDKです。大丈夫、まず結論を三点でまとめますよ。導入の主な利点は、1) 学習者の関心を引き対話性を高める、2) 開発の敷居が下がる、3) カスタマイズと運用コストのバランスが取りやすい、です。

田中専務

なるほど。敷居が下がると言われても、我々の現場はクラウドや複雑な設定が苦手でして、実際に運用できるかが不安です。管理やセキュリティはどうでしょうか。

AIメンター拓海

良い質問ですね、田中専務。VTutorはオープンソースであるため、社内環境に合わせてオンプレミスで動かしたり、クラウドの一部だけを利用するハイブリッド運用が可能です。要点は三つで、1) ソースが公開されているので挙動を確認できる、2) 必要な部分だけ外部サービスに頼める、3) カスタム設定で個人情報や学習ログの取り扱いを制御できる、です。

田中専務

それは安心材料になります。では、これって要するに『話すアニメキャラを安く作って対話させられるツール』ということですか?現場にどう結び付けるかがまだ見えにくいのですが。

AIメンター拓海

はい、要するにその理解で正しいです。ただし、単なるアニメーションではなく、VTutorはマルチメディア出力(テキスト、音声、顔表情、アニメーションの同期)を統合する点が違います。実務に結び付けるポイントは三つです。まずは小さなPoC(概念実証)で学習コンテンツを一コース限定で導入すること、二つめは現場の担当者に扱える管理画面を用意すること、三つめは効果検証を必ず数値化することです。こうすれば投資対効果が見える化できますよ。

田中専務

ありがとう。技術的な側面はどこが新しいんですか。社内でやるなら、既存のテキストチャット+音声合成でも良さそうに思えるのですが。

AIメンター拓海

素晴らしい視点ですね。VTutorの差別化は、単一メディアではなくマルチメディアを同期させる点にあります。具体的には、LLM(Large Language Model、大規模言語モデル)による対話生成と、リップシンク(lip synchronization、口の動きの同期)やWebGLを使ったリアルタイム描画を組み合わせることで、学習者側の没入感と理解度を高める設計がされています。

田中専務

なるほど。最後に、導入判断のために社長に説明するときの要点を簡潔に教えてください。短く三つにまとめてください。

AIメンター拓海

素晴らしい着眼点ですね!三点で結論をお示しします。第一に、VTutorは学習定着とユーザーエンゲージメントを向上させる可能性があるため、研修効率化の観点で費用対効果が見込める。第二に、オープンソースであるためカスタマイズとセキュリティ制御がしやすく、段階的導入が可能である。第三に、初期は小規模なPoCで効果を測定し、数値に基づいて拡大投資を判断できる、です。大丈夫、一緒にやれば必ずできますよ。

田中専務

分かりました。要するに『まず小さく試して効果を数値で見せ、守るべきデータは社内に置ける設計で始める』ということですね。私の言葉で説明するとそんな感じです。ご助言感謝します、拓海さん。


1. 概要と位置づけ

結論から述べる。VTutorは生成AI(Generative AI)と高度なアニメーション技術を統合し、対話的で表情豊かなAnimated Pedagogical Agents(APAs、アニメーション教材エージェント)を比較的低コストで構築できるオープンソースの開発キット(SDK)である。従来のテキスト中心のLLM(Large Language Model、大規模言語モデル)インタフェースを超えて、テキスト、音声、顔表情、リップシンク(口の同期)、およびリアルタイムレンダリングを連携させる設計が最大の特徴である。つまり、従来のチャットボットに比べて学習者の注意を引き、対話の自然さと情緒的な応答性を高める点で差別化されている。

この技術は教育分野に直接的なインパクトを与えるが、製造業の社内教育やオンボーディングにも応用可能である。要は、人が説明する代替ではなく、説明を補助し学習効果を上げるツールと位置づけるべきである。VTutorはオープンソースであるため、社内要件に合わせたカスタマイズとデータ管理が可能であり、専有サービスと比べて透明性と制御性に優れる。よって、初期投資を抑えつつ段階的に導入し効果測定を行う運用設計が現実的である。

さらに、VTutorは既存のWebプラットフォームへ実装しやすい設計である。WebGLを用いたリアルタイム描画や既存の音声合成エンジンとの連携を考慮しており、既存の学習管理システム(LMS、Learning Management System、学習管理システム)への接続もしやすい。つまり、ゼロから大規模なシステムを作るよりも、既存資産に付加価値を与える方向での活用が現実的である。運用にあたってはセキュリティ方針と役割分担を明確にする必要がある。

以上を踏まえ、経営判断としては『小規模なPoCを実装し、効果が確認できれば段階拡大する』という意思決定フローが推奨される。PoC段階で確認すべきはユーザーエンゲージメント、理解度の向上、運用コストの実測である。これらを数値化することで、経営層に対して投資対効果を明確に示すことが可能である。

2. 先行研究との差別化ポイント

VTutorの差別化は三つの観点で整理できる。第一に、マルチモーダル出力の統合である。これはLLM(Large Language Model、大規模言語モデル)による対話生成を単なるテキストや音声だけに留めず、顔表情やリップシンク、アニメーションと同期させる点で先行のテキスト中心の研究と異なる。学習者は視線や表情の変化を通じてフィードバックを受け取りやすくなり、これが理解度やモチベーションへ寄与する可能性が高い。

第二に、開発と導入の敷居を下げる設計である。VTutorはSDKとして公開され、サンプルコードやデモが提供されているため、エンジニアが限定的でも導入開始できる。先行研究では高度なグラフィックスや音声処理の専門知識が必要だった領域を、より多くの組織が試せるようにする点が実利的である。これにより、企業内部での小規模実験からスケールアップまでの道筋が短くなる。

第三に、オープン性とコミュニティ志向である。VTutorはオープンソースとして、教育者や開発者の貢献を前提に設計されており、モデルやアセットの追加、改善が相互に進むことで成熟が加速する。専有ソリューションでは得にくい透明性とカスタマイズ性が得られ、企業のセキュリティとコンプライアンス要求にも柔軟に対応できる。つまり、運用ポリシーに合わせた実装がしやすい。

これらの差別化ポイントを総合すると、VTutorは『教育効果を狙いつつ実務導入の現実性を高める』プロダクトであると評価できる。したがって、単なる研究成果ではなく実装可能なツールとしての位置づけが際立つ。経営判断としては、事業用途に合わせたカスタム要件の洗い出しから始めるべきである。

3. 中核となる技術的要素

技術的には三つのレイヤーが要点である。第一レイヤーは生成AI、すなわちLLM(Large Language Model、大規模言語モデル)による対話生成である。ここは学習者の質問に対して適切な応答を生成し、会話の文脈を管理する役割を担う。第二レイヤーは音声合成とリップシンク(lip synchronization、口の動きの同期)であり、テキストから自然で同期した音声と口の動きを作り出すことで視覚・聴覚の一体感を生む。

第三レイヤーはリアルタイムレンダリングである。WebGLなどを用いたリアルタイム描画エンジンにより、顔の表情や身振りを滑らかに描写する。これら三つの要素が適切に同期されることで、学習者はより自然な相互作用を体験できる。同期の精度が低ければ違和感が生じ、学習効果を損なうため、技術実装ではタイミング制御と負荷分散が重要となる。

また、実運用面ではモジュール性とインタフェースの設計が重要である。VTutorはSDKの形で提供され、既存のシステムと連携するためのAPIやサンプルが用意されている。これにより、LMSや内部DBとの連携、ログ取得、アクセス制御といった運用要件を満たしやすい。結果として、導入後の保守や改修コストを低減できる設計がなされている。

最後に、技術選定は目的に応じて慎重に行う必要がある。たとえば高精度なリップシンクや表情認識を求めるならGPU資源が必要となりコストが上がる。逆にまずは音声と簡易アニメーションで検証する段階では資源を抑えられる。したがって、段階的な要件定義と検証計画が成功の鍵である。

4. 有効性の検証方法と成果

研究ではVTutorの有効性をエンゲージメントと学習成果の観点から検証している。評価手法としては、ユーザーの対話ログ解析、学習前後の知識検査、ならびに主観的満足度調査が用いられている。これにより、単に見た目が良いだけでなく、学習定着や注意持続時間に改善が見られるかを多角的に評価している点が妥当である。

結果として、VTutorを用いた環境では従来のテキストベースの教材と比較してエンゲージメント指標が向上し、短期的な知識定着にも一定の改善が確認された。重要なのは改善の幅と実運用での持続性をどのように評価するかであり、研究段階では短期評価が中心であるため長期効果は追加検証が必要である。つまりPoCで短期成果を確認した上で継続的測定を計画すべきだ。

検証方法の実務適用では、主要KPIを事前に定義することが重要である。たとえば受講完了率、理解度テストのスコア、質問発生率、学習者の自己報告による満足度などを設定し、A/Bテストで比較する運用が現実的である。また、コスト面ではインフラ費、開発工数、運用監視の負担を定量化し、ROI(Return on Investment、投資利益率)を明示的に算出する必要がある。

結論として、VTutorは短期的なエンゲージメント向上の証拠を示しているが、長期運用での効果持続や大規模導入のコスト最適化は実務での追加検証が必要である。経営判断ではPoCの設計において評価指標と期間を厳格に定めることが求められる。

5. 研究を巡る議論と課題

議論の焦点は主に三点に集約される。第一は倫理と偏り(bias)である。生成AIや対話モデルは学習データの偏りを反映する可能性があり、教材用途では誤った知識や偏った表現が混入すると教育への悪影響が生じ得る。したがって、ドメイン専門家による監査とフィルタリングが不可欠である。

第二はプライバシーとデータ管理である。学習ログや受講者の発話データは個人情報にあたる可能性があるため、データ収集の範囲と保存期間、アクセス権限を厳格に管理する必要がある。オープンソースである利点を生かしつつ、企業ポリシーに合わせたオンプレミス運用や暗号化の導入を検討すべきである。

第三はスケーラビリティと運用負荷である。高品質な音声合成やリアルタイムレンダリングは計算資源を消費するため、大規模に利用が拡大するとインフラコストが増加する。ここでの対策は段階的な機能実装と負荷分散、キャッシュ戦略の導入であり、導入初期にコストと効果のトレードオフを明確にすることが重要である。

これらの課題に対しては技術的対策だけでなく組織的な運用ルールの整備が求められる。具体的には、コンテンツ承認フロー、データガバナンス体制、運用監視の責任者配置などを初期段階で決めておく必要がある。こうしたガバナンスがないまま拡大するとリスクが顕在化しやすい。

6. 今後の調査・学習の方向性

今後の研究と実務導入に向けての重点は三領域である。第一に、長期的な学習効果の検証であり、短期のエンゲージメント向上が長期定着に結び付くかを追跡する必要がある。第二に、運用コスト対効果の最適化であり、レンダリング品質とインフラ負荷のトレードオフを定量的に評価する必要がある。第三に、カスタマイズ性とガバナンスの両立であり、教育コンテンツの品質管理を組織内プロセスに組み込む設計を進めるべきである。

加えて、実務者向けには検索につながる英語キーワードを活用して情報収集を行うと効率的である。検索に使えるキーワードとしては、”VTutor”、”Animated Pedagogical Agents”、”Generative AI”、”lip synchronization”、”WebGL real-time rendering”などが有効である。これらのキーワードで最新の実装例やデモを参照することで、自社の要件に合った実装案を描きやすくなる。

最後に、経営層に向けての実務的な提言を示す。まずは範囲を限定したPoCを設計し、評価指標を明確にすること、次にデータ管理と承認ルールを事前に整備すること、最後に外部コミュニティや学術成果を活用して継続的に改善することが重要である。これらを踏まえれば、VTutorの導入はリスクを抑えつつ新たな学習体験を提供する現実的な選択肢となる。

会議で使えるフレーズ集

「まずは一コースでPoCを実施して効果を定量化しましょう」と提案する。具体的には受講完了率と理解度スコアをKPIに設定し、三ヶ月で効果を評価する計画を示す。次に「データは社内保管を基本とし、外部APIの利用は最小限に留めます」とセキュリティ姿勢を明確にする。最後に「オープンソースを活用して段階的にカスタマイズし、外注コストを圧縮します」と運用方針を説明する。

検索用英語キーワード(参考): “VTutor” “Animated Pedagogical Agents” “Generative AI” “lip synchronization” “WebGL real-time rendering”


参考文献: E. Chen et al., “VTutor: An Open-Source SDK for Generative AI-Powered Animated Pedagogical Agents with Multi-Media Output,” arXiv:2502.04103v2, 2025.

AIBRプレミアム

関連する記事

AI Business Reviewをもっと見る

今すぐ購読し、続きを読んで、すべてのアーカイブにアクセスしましょう。

続きを読む